12 Brunch Outfits for Mother’s Day: Cute Looks for Dining Out or Hosting

Your brunch look sets the tone for a beautiful Mother’s Day. You’ll love a silk wrap dress that defines your silhouette with a forgiving drape, or a flowy midi skirt that dances with every toast. Try a puff-sleeve blouse tucked into wide-leg trousers for instant polish. A matching ribbed knit set whispers effortless spring refinement, while a shirtdress left open creates a crisp, layered moment. Discover the perfect ensemble to celebrate every second helping in style.

A Shirtdress Worn Open as the Perfect Spring Layer

You slip a shirtdress open over a sleek knit and it’s suddenly your hardest-working spring layer. Choose a breathable cotton-poplin, its crisp drape flowing behind you like a gentle cape. Roll the sleeves to reveal a hint of wrist, letting the unbuttoned front frame a tonal camisole and a delicate gold pendant. Cinch the waist with a thin leather belt, effortlessly defining your silhouette. This curated throw-on anchors sleek trousers or raw-hem denim, creating a polished, airy ensemble that gracefully bridges the morning chill and afternoon sun for any garden brunch.

White Jeans and a Statement Top for Casual-Chic Balance

For a Mother’s Day brunch that calls for something crisp yet relaxed, white jeans provide the perfect canvas for a top that speaks volumes. Slip into a pair of straight-leg or cropped whites—they’re your spring staple—then anchor the look with a top that turns heads. Consider an off-the-shoulder ruffled blouse in a vibrant poppy hue or a voluminous sleeve in eyelet lace. You’ll love how the bright white grounds the boldness, creating an effortlessly polished ensemble. Finish with woven mules and delicate gold jewelry for a brunch-ready moment that feels both put-together and easeful. It’s casual-chic at its finest.

How a Slip Dress Becomes a Brunch Outfit With One Layer

Because a slip dress on its own feels too intimate for a sunlit table, you’ll drape a relaxed blazer over it, transforming the look into something elegantly at ease. Choose a blazer in breezy linen—blush or ivory—that skims your hips with ease. Roll the cuffs once to bare your wrists, flashing a delicate bracelet. Cinch the waist with a slender leather belt to define your silhouette. Slip into strappy sandals; a woven tote completes the scene. It’s polished yet effortless, the slip’s slink counterbalanced by the blazer’s soft structure. You’ll feel pulled-together sipping mimosas, every detail intentional.
